Create strong, alpha-neumeric passwords for all your accounts. If any of your blogging related passwords are single, Dictionary words or letters only, it would be quite easy for a determined hacker to break into one of your accounts. Set aside this day to strengthen your passwords by using combinations of letters, numbers and punctuation that exceed 8 characters in length. Make sure to keep your new passwords written down somewhere in a safe place (and write them down carefully).
Most of the passwords I use are created using my very complex random password generator system. I simple open up a magazine, newspaper, or whatever book I have in front of me, flip to random page and then write down the first letter in each word of a sentence. I place a number somewhere in the mix and voila, you get a strong password. I keep a little black book (literally) of passwords and a spreadsheet backed up on my home server. Lest you think I play willy nilly with the black book I only use abbreviations for account names in case it is lost or stolen.
